Transportation problems

Public transportation analysis and planning - Models and algorithms are studied to analyze the public transportation passenger demand in urban and suburban areas. The aim of the research is to study mathematical properties of the models and to verify their fitness on real transit networks. More specifically, the following models have been proposed:
  • models generalizing the well known equilibrium models, which take into account hyperpaths in urban transit networks [NP86, NP87, NP88, NP89];
  • stochastic models for the urban case, based on hyperpaths in the transit network [NPG98, PP97].
  • models devoted to the suburban case [CMP95, CMP96, NPM98];
  • models for flexible transit systems [MNP97, MNP99];
  • demand estimation models, with emphasis on the interrelation between demand and assignment problems [NMP88, NPI96].

    Resource management - Another topic in public transportation addresses resource management. Particular vehicle scheduling problems (with time windows and maintenance constraints) are currently approached both in airline and urban transportation; most of the problems are solved by using NonDifferentiable optimization. Among the others:

  • problems regarding the determination of uniform travelling time shifts [CMS94];
  • crew and vehicle scheduling problems in the mass transit setting, with emphasis on algorithm design and implementation [CGN95, N98];
  • routing and scheduling problems arising in freight transportation [EGMW97], for which a heuristic method which combines simulated annealing and tabu search techniques has been proposed [EM93].

    Evaluation of transportation systems - A new research line, recently opened, is the use of multicriteria and data envelopment analysis techniques for the evaluation of transportation systems [F98, FGS99].

    Shortest path problems - An activity is going on aimed at the analysis and design of fast shortest path algorithms for static and dynamic networks [GP84, PS98].

    General - Some reviews on transportation problems have been produced [MP97, PS99].
